Supporting Guided Play in Prekindergarten Through Third Grade

By Sierra Dinges

An educator looks on while primary grade children playfully explore together at a table.

One of the most beloved areas in my kindergarten classroom was the puppet corner. The children used it daily, retelling stories, creating characters, and collaborating in imaginative worlds of their own design. But one afternoon during a walkthrough, my principal stopped and said flatly, “School isn’t for playing. It’s for learning.” The puppet stand was a “distraction,” and I was told to take it down.

Instead, I took a different approach. I saw that one of the learning standards for language arts in my district was “retelling a story with key details.” I relabeled the puppet stand as a retelling station, connected it to our literacy standards, and created prompts for children to act out familiar texts. Suddenly, the puppet stand was no longer “frivolous”; it was “rigorous.” My principal celebrated the retelling station although the puppet stand had not changed.

How it was framed made the difference. I had a purpose for creating and using these materials, and I reflected on how to explain that purpose to others. What looked like free time to the principal was in reality an intentional, teacher-guided exploration toward specific learning goals. When I could articulate why children were playing and what they were working toward, it shifted how colleagues and administrators understood and valued the approach (Schmidtke 2025).

This experience is not unique. Many early childhood educators negotiate between what they know is developmentally informed, what is institutionally valued, and how decisions are discussed and made. Playful learning is an umbrella term for pedagogical approaches that incorporate children’s natural tendency toward play to learn about the world and people around them. It is foundational to early education and supports children’s cognitive, social, and emotional growth (Zosh et al. 2018). Yet among today’s standards-driven systems and accountability efforts, play’s role is increasingly diminished, particularly beyond preschool. Playful learning is often replaced by direct instruction and constrained by standardized benchmarks and accountability measures (Parker et al. 2022). Leading frameworks and recent research consistently emphasize that play and learning are not competing priorities; they are deeply interconnected (NAEYC 2022; Little 2023; NASEM 2024; Sanchez 2025).

Guided play, a specific form of playful learning, occupies the space between unstructured free play and direct instruction. It often resembles one of two scenarios. In the first, teachers create the environment around a learning goal, but children have the freedom to follow what interests them in the setting. In the second, children direct the learning experience, and the teacher guides with intentional comments or questions that extend the children’s interest and understanding (Weisberg et al. 2016). In both forms, guided play honors children’s agency while advancing academic content through educator facilitation (Weisberg et al. 2016; Pyle & Danniels 2017; Zosh et al. 2018). Guided play is not only developmentally grounded but also intellectually engaging, supports strong learning outcomes, and should be central across the prekindergarten-to-grade-3 continuum (NAEYC 2020; Zosh et al. 2022).

Guided play is also a powerful tool for advancing equity. Beginning with children’s strengths, interests, and social and cultural contexts, educators can guide children’s play in ways that validate their identities and experiences (Souto-Manning 2017). For example, researchers have found that multilingual learners are able to draw on their home languages and cultural knowledge as legitimate tools for learning rather than as obstacles to overcome (Souto-Manning 2017; Cekaite & Simonsson 2023). For children with disabilities, educators can use guided play to support multiple means of engagement, representation, and expression, such as offering different options for children to express their ideas (drawing, writing, movement, dictating) or using dramatic play or role play to practice targeted communication and social skills (Gauvreau et al. 2019).

Guided Play’s Role in Developing Literacy and Math Knowledge

Research shows that guided play facilitates children’s learning in two crucial content areas: Literacy and math (Hirsh-Pasek et al. 2020; Cekaite & Simonsson 2023; Wickstrom & Pyle 2025), including supporting literacy and language development for multilingual learners. For example, when teachers use open-ended questions, cultural artifacts, and story-related materials to gently scaffold children’s play, they create rich linguistic environments in which all children can actively participate (Cekaite & Simonsson 2023). A growing body of research also demonstrates that guided play can foster foundational math knowledge, with educators playing a crucial role before, during, and after play periods (Wickstrom & Pyle 2025). Indeed, guided play supports children trying out ideas, receiving feedback from others, and revisiting and refining their thinking, which builds both knowledge and skills across content areas (Hirsh-Pasek et al. 2020).

Planning for guided play requires weaving together what educators know about children’s development and contexts with instructional goals and classroom environments. Standards provide a starting point, but planning must honor how children actually construct knowledge and meaning (Masterson 2022). This looks different across grade levels. A prekindergarten teacher might set up a dramatic play post office with environmental print and sorting bins to support literacy and classification, while a second-grade teacher might design a collaborative town-building project using blocks, maps, and play currency to integrate economics and spatial awareness. In both cases, the goal is the same: Meeting important learning goals through hands-on, playful experiences.

Guided play also demands intentional, timely scaffolding grounded in each child’s developmental trajectory (Weisberg et al. 2013). Teachers observe and document children’s thinking and behaviors, including misconceptions or emerging concepts, to guide future interactions. They deepen children’s existing ideas by acknowledging and encouraging what children know or do, modeling new concepts and skills, or offering related materials for children to explore without redirecting their attention away from their original interests. However, guided play does not end when materials are cleaned up; reflection is essential to consolidate learning (Wickstrom & Pyle 2025). Educators can use journals, discussions, anchor charts, or visual documentation to help children articulate their discoveries related to learning goals.

Guided Play in Action Across Classrooms

Guided play can be flexibly and intentionally embedded across academic content areas from preschool through third grade. While the form it takes varies by age, context, and instructional goals, its core features, like child agency, adult scaffolding, and purposeful learning, remain consistent. The following examples illustrate how guided play supports meaningful learning across the early childhood curriculum and age groups.

Social Studies and Literacy: Living Wax Museum in Third Grade

Mr. Chen is a third-grade teacher in a public school in Colorado. Every month, he meets with his fellow teachers in collaborative planning sessions encouraged by his principal. Together, they discuss ways to meet early learning standards through integrated, hands-on experiences. This month, they are looking at standards related to comparing primary and secondary sources and examining how people from diverse backgrounds have shaped history (social studies) as well as informational writing, research inquiry, and oral presentation (literacy).

Based on their conversation, Mr. Chen designs a three-week project called the Living Wax Museum that integrates research, biographical writing, and performance. He provides a list of historical figures to his class as a starting point; however, the children are free to research and propose their own choices. They can select from a list of US figures who reflect a diversity of races, cultures, and genders, including Ruby Bridges, Dolores Huerta, Neil Armstrong, and Harriet Tubman.

Maya, a multilingual learner, expresses an interest in choosing someone who is Latina like her. Mr. Chen suggests labor activist Dolores Huerta. He also provides some materials to get Maya started, including a biography available in English and Spanish and a collection of artifacts and images that are connected to Huerta’s life and work.

Maya actively engages with these materials. She explores the objects, including playing with a toy typewriter to see how it works. After looking at a photo of a United Farm Workers’ rally in Coachella, California, she role-plays with a classmate, imagining how Huerta organized this march. Maya also reads letters and speeches Huerta wrote in the late 1960s. She uses these materials and experiences to write a speech in the voice of Huerta about workers’ rights. She practices the speech on her own and in front of different partners over the next few days.

On presentation day, Maya, dressed in an outfit inspired by images of Huerta, stands frozen. When a visitor taps her shoulder, she delivers her speech. At the end of the session, she and her classmates excitedly run to each other, exchanging their experiences. 

The Living Wax Museum illustrates what guided play can look like when woven intentionally into the primary grades. Mr. Chen designed the project based on his state’s learning standards, and he relied on collaboration with his colleagues and support from school leadership.

The experience involved a blend of child-directed and teacher-directed experiences from the beginning. Children chose who they would study, drove their own research process, and decided how to inhabit their historical figure in performance. At the same time, Mr. Chen curated materials to align with each child’s interests and needs. He planned an environment in which the children could engage with history in a tangible, playful way, where they could handle objects, examine images, and immerse themselves in a historical world. Additionally, he structured the research process and designed the presentation context in ways that gave the work its purpose and audience while keeping the learning goals in mind. The children conducted research, wrote informational texts, and presented to an audience through meaningful, playful experiences. He also created entry points and ongoing supports for all learners. This demonstrates that guided play, when planned thoughtfully, can advance both content goals and equity (Hirsh-Pasek et al. 2020; Cekaite & Simonsson 2023).

While Maya is rehearsing, Mr. Chen observes that she is reading her Dolores Huerta speech quietly and with minimal expression. Mr. Chen says to her, “Your words are powerful. Let’s think about how Dolores Huerta might have felt. If you were asking farmworkers to stand up for their rights, how would your voice sound?” Maya reflects, then shifts to a louder, more expressive delivery.

On the day of the Living Wax Museum, she keeps in mind something else Mr. Chen had said to her: “What if you picked one sentence to say with strong feeling? Which matters most?” Throughout the experience, she delivers her speech with confidence, using eye contact and gestures.

In this vignette, Mr. Chen did not correct Maya or take over her performance; instead, he asked questions that invited her to connect emotionally with her subject and make her own decisions about how to bring the speech to life. This reflects what the research describes as timely scaffolding grounded in a child’s developmental trajectory: Observing where a learner is, meeting them there, and offering just enough support to move them forward without redirecting their agency (Weisberg et al. 2013, 2016). For a multilingual learner performing in their second language before an audience, this was also a moment of equity. Mr. Chen’s coaching affirmed that Maya’s voice was capable and powerful.

Although the vignette focused on one child’s project, Mr. Chen structured scaffolds throughout to ensure everyone in his class could access the learning goals of the Living Wax Museum. Gerald, a child with dyslexia, used speech-to-text for drafting and received a highlighted, large-print script. Children who were excelling in their research were challenged to connect their figures to current events. Collaborative rehearsals incorporated sentence stems, such as “I learned _____”; “I wonder _____”; and “What if you tried _____?” Individualized scaffolding is central to effective guided play (Weisberg et al. 2013, 2016).

Mr. Chen monitored children’s progress by reviewing their research notebooks, in which they took notes on the primary and secondary sources they used. He reviewed their drafted and revised speeches, and he used performance rubrics focused on historical accuracy, perspective taking, and oral delivery. He also gathered information from families. Mr. Chen noted that Maya’s family shared that she had practiced frequently at home. This points to something research consistently affirms: When children have genuine agency over their learning, their motivation follows (Weisberg et al. 2016; Hirsh-Pasek et al. 2020). The Living Wax Museum was not a break from academic work; it was the vehicle for it.

Guided Play in Math Instruction

First-grade teacher Ms. Rivera works in a public school where leaders and staff are trying to incorporate more nature-based learning into their curriculum. She has also heard the children in her classroom talk about how they wish they could go outside and play in the snow, so she designs a Snowball Sale project. It is a great opportunity to bring repeated addition and early multiplication concepts to life outdoors and to work toward Colorado’s first-grade mathematics standards, which focus on solving word problems using objects and repeated addition. The activity will also prepare children for the grouping and multiplication concepts coming in second grade.

Ms. Rivera creates several “selling stations” that can each accommodate up to five children. For the first 30 minutes of the activity, children work in small groups to create snowballs of all sizes and sort them into sets of one, two, or three. During this process, Ms. Rivera prompts them with questions, such as “Can you sort 13 snowballs into sets of 2?” or “Should larger snowballs cost more than smaller ones? Why or why not?” The children decide what the sizes of the snowballs will be and how they will group them. Finally, they set the prices. After a spirited discussion over how much more a larger snowball should cost, the class comes to an agreement, and one group writes these prices on a board nearby.

When the sale begins, teachers and students from other classes as well as administrative staff pass by, ordering snowballs of various quantities. Mr. Schulz, a fourth-grade teacher, places an order for two bundles of three snowballs. The children first determine whether they have enough snowballs to fill an order, and they figure out that Mr. Schulz is ordering six snowballs in total.

“One set of three snowballs costs $4,” says one of the group members.

“So how much money do I owe you in total?” Mr. Schulz asks.

The children consider this question, and after a moment of contemplation, Sally says, “Four plus four equals eight. So that means you need to pay $8.”

Elsewhere, Ms. Rivera observes that Alan, who has been struggling with addition in word problems, is especially enthusiastic during the sale. He is able to make calculations and fulfill orders more easily than when solving problems on the worksheet from the math curriculum package. Naima, a multilingual learner whose home language is Arabic, uses a chart Ms. Rivera has made that allows her to communicate with buyers about the pricing.

After the Snowball Sale ends and the children return to their classroom, Ms. Rivera hands out paper and writing utensils so that each group can record how many snowballs they sold, which size snowballs sold the best, and how much money they made. Ms. Rivera structures the questions as word problems to reinforce the mathematical concepts behind the project.

This vignette demonstrates how guided play can make abstract mathematical concepts accessible and meaningful for young children. Children chose their own grouping strategies, negotiated with partners, and decided how to fulfill each order, giving them genuine agency over their mathematical reasoning. Adapting Guided Play for Different Content Areas

The two previous vignettes show how guided play takes different forms (dramatic play, design challenges, interactive simulations), but it shares consistent features. These include learner agency, identified academic goals, meaningful contexts, and responsive adult support (Weisberg et al. 2013, 2016; Zosh et al. 2018). They challenge the assumption that play must be set aside in the name of academic learning. Instead, they demonstrate that guided play is a powerful method for aligning instruction with how young children learn: Joyfully, collaboratively, and with purpose. “Additional Examples of Guided Play Across Pre-K–Grade 3” below offers more ideas for how educators can use guided play to meet content area goals. Getting Started with Guided Play

To begin integrating guided play, the key is to start small, build confidence, and document learning intentionally. Rather than overhauling a curriculum or classroom environment, educators can identify a content area or part of the day where hands-on exploration feels feasible; for example, a kindergarten math center for pattern making or a second-grade science investigation station. Then, they can commit to one week of intentional observation, with guided play and learning goals in mind. What do they see happening? What is surprising? What do children understand that existing assessment might miss? Educators can make academic connections visible to themselves, administrators, and families by sharing lesson plans, center labels, or anchor charts. This can show how learning through guided play aligns with learning standards. When my principal questioned the puppet corner, what changed was how I named and connected it to literacy goals.

Educators can also use different tools and techniques to observe and document children’s engagement and learning. They can capture photos of structures, record 15-second conversation clips, or jot down questions children ask, then review weekly to identify patterns and next steps. They can share these moments with families through different avenues, such as newsletters or family communication apps. When families see their children problem solving during play, they can become advocates for playful pedagogy. Educators can also seek colleagues who share their commitment to developmentally appropriate practices. Finally, they can consider engaging in a book study featuring a text about intentional teaching, guided play, or developmentally appropriate practice. They can also observe each other’s classrooms and talk about what is working and what could be changed, or they can share challenges over lunchtime discussions. Professional learning communities provide both practical strategies and emotional sustenance when external pressures mount (Yang et al. 2023).

Ultimately, guided play challenges educators, leaders, and others to rethink the architecture of early learning—not as a tug-of-war between play and academics, but as an integrated model where purposeful, playful learning fosters learning and developmental goals. The question is no longer whether play belongs in early childhood classrooms. Rather, it is whether educators will reclaim it as the foundation upon which meaningful, joyful early education is built.
